Transaction b6695e4026efde5f2ac85cc2bc2a5367b8f9a669f0bd33a2babcee77e01b7171
1 Input
1 Output
-
b6695e4026efde5f2ac85cc2bc2a5367b8f9a669f0bd33a2babcee77e01b7171:0
- value
- 12881503
- script pubkey
- OP_0 OP_PUSHBYTES_20 d5d87fa7e4fc6ae76eacc4ed9f7837506d82d269
- address
- bc1q6hv8lflyl34wwm4vcnke77ph2pkc95nfyuslvh